CAJUN STYLE TURKEY
1 tbsp | Vegetable oil |
1 med | Onion, chopped |
2 cloves | Garlic, crushed |
4 tsp | Paprika |
3 tsp | Oregano |
5 oz | Long-grain rice |
½ ltr | Hot chicken stock |
4 tsp | Cajun chicken seasoning |
2 | Turkey breast fillets |
1 oz | Butter |
Heat the oil in a large pan. Add the onion and fry for 5 minutes until soft. Add the garlic, paprika, oregano and rice. Season. Cook, stirring for 5 minutes. |
Add the chicken stock, bring to the boil and simmer, uncovered, for about 10 minutes, or until the rice is just tender and most of the liquid has evaporated. |
Meanwhile, rub the Cajun seasoning into both sides of the turkey fillets. Melt the butter in the frying pan and cook the turkey fillets for about 5 minutes each side. Slice the turkey and serve on the rice. Garnish with oregano. |
